Do any other PALS experience anxiety at night? This past week I have found myself getting very anxious at night. It is not about anything in particular. Although last night I freaked out because I realized that the only way I can get to a sitting position on the side of the bed is with help from my spouse. I was so upset I could no longer do it by myself that I slept in a chair. This was the only time where there was a reason for my anxiety. I'm sleeping in the chair again tonight until we get a side rail tomorrow.

A week ago I started taking 2.5ML of Ativan before bed. I wonder if this has anything to do with it. Thoughts?

Any psychoactive drug can have paradoxical effects. Benzos slow everything down, which some people are sensitive to, and so your "fight or flight" mechanism may be kicking in. Or it may not be the class but Ativan itself. Easy to test --

I can’t speak for others but I definitely have some anxiety issues from time to time. Like you mine started in the bed, once I lost all function in my arms and legs I felt like a fly stuck on fly paper. Just knowing that I was helpless and alone in that bed made me very anxious. Now I’m in the power chair 24\7 with no anxiety problems,. Things that get me anxious now are usually related to being left alone. I have a tobii connected to my cell phone so that I can get help if need be, but on occasion something goes wrong with this setup, knowing that I am helpless and alone makes me feel like my temperature is instantly 10 degrees hotter
